Transaction 72d95072392b07629384c5a76b7e39eff636f3ed15695b9e395efcc24f5f5682
1 Input
1 Output
-
72d95072392b07629384c5a76b7e39eff636f3ed15695b9e395efcc24f5f5682:0
- value
- 45000
- script pubkey
- OP_0 OP_PUSHBYTES_20 266f58506109fdc769398b5dd37921d008b416e9
- address
- bc1qyeh4s5rpp87uw6fe3dwax7fp6qytg9hfjrj2ul